Completing 2 A Levels in one year can be a daunting task for many students The traditional route is to study for A Levels over a two-year period, giving students more time to grasp the complex material and excel in their exams However, some students may choose to accelerate their learning and complete their A Levels in just one year This can be a challenging but rewarding experience, with various benefits and challenges along the way.
One of the main benefits of completing 2 A Levels in one year is the time and cost savings By condensing the typical two-year study period into one year, students can fast-track their education and move on to higher education or employment sooner This can be especially appealing for students who have a clear career path in mind and want to get a head start on their professional journey Additionally, completing A Levels in one year can save students money on tuition fees and other expenses associated with longer study periods.
Furthermore, completing 2 A Levels in one year can demonstrate strong time management and work ethic to future employers or universities It shows that the student is capable of handling a heavy workload and meeting tight deadlines, which are valuable skills in any field This can set students apart from their peers and give them a competitive edge in their future endeavors.
However, there are also challenges that come with completing 2 A Levels in one year One of the main challenges is the intensity of the workload Studying for two A Levels in one year requires a significant amount of time and effort, as students must cover a large amount of material in a short period This can be overwhelming for some students, especially those who are not accustomed to such a fast-paced learning environment.
Another challenge is the lack of time for extracurricular activities or part-time work Students who are studying for 2 A Levels in one year may find it difficult to balance their academic commitments with other obligations, which can lead to increased stress and burnout It is important for students considering this route to carefully consider their time management skills and whether they can handle the demands of such an intensive program.

With the right mindset, support system, and dedication, it is possible to excel in a fast-tracked A Level program Here are some tips for students considering this route:
1 Plan ahead: Make a detailed study schedule outlining what topics need to be covered and when exams are scheduled Breaking down the material into manageable chunks can make it feel less overwhelming.
2 Seek support: Reach out to teachers, tutors, or classmates for help when needed Don’t be afraid to ask questions or request additional resources to aid in your studies.
3 Take care of yourself: It’s important to prioritize self-care during this intense period of study Make sure to get enough sleep, eat well, and take breaks when needed to avoid burnout.
4 Stay motivated: Remember why you chose to pursue 2 A Levels in one year and keep your goals in mind Visualize your success and stay focused on your studies to maintain motivation throughout the program.
